"Madt" is a slang variation of the word "mad," used as an intensifier to describe something that is exceptionally good, impressive, or mind-blowing. Unlike the standard meaning of insanity, this version is almost always positive and functions similarly to "crazy" or "insane" in Western slang. It is frequently used in the creative arts and music scenes to praise a performance or a specific skill. When someone says something is "madt," they are expressing high levels of respect and awe for the quality of the work.
- Example
-
> Omo the way big wiz changed his tone in the 1st verse to match the lady’s tone is madt.
> That goal wey he score yesterday was just madt, I never see that kind thing before.
> The beat for this song is madt, the producer really try.
